What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ons: rout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1926.501(b)(13): Each employee(s) engaged in residential construction activities 6 feet (1.8 m) or more above lower levels were not protected by guardrail systems, safety net system, or personal fall arrest system, nor were employee(s) provided with an alternative fall protection measure under another provision of paragraph 1926.501 (b).        On the west side of the construction site, employees without fall protection installing framing material were exposed to fall hazards of approximately 10 feet to the ground below.

29 CFR 1926.416(e)(1): Worn or frayed electric cords or cables were used.        On the west side of the construction site, employees using an extension cord with the outer sheathing split exposing the internal wiring were exposed to electrical shock hazards.
